Overview

Cotton-coated panel filters are a mid-range filtration solution combining natural or synthetic cotton media with rigid panel frames. They serve as an economical alternative to pleated filters in commercial HVAC systems, offering comparable particulate capture for larger particles while maintaining lower static pressure. The cotton blend media provides a balance between filtration efficiency and dust-holding capacity, making these filters particularly suitable for extended service cycles in moderate-contamination environments. Originally developed for textile mills to capture lint, modern variants now incorporate treated cotton or hybrid materials to enhance moisture resistance and microbial growth inhibition. Their simple yet effective design has made them a staple in industrial ventilation systems where frequent filter changes would be impractical.

Structure and Working Principle

The filter consists of a layered cotton or cotton-polyester blend media stretched across a metal (typically galvanized steel or aluminum) frame, creating a flat panel configuration. Media density ranges from 150-300 gsm, with higher densities offering finer filtration at the cost of increased airflow resistance. Some advanced models feature electrostatic treatment to improve particle adhesion. Air passes through the fibrous matrix where particles are captured via three mechanisms: direct interception (for large particles), inertial impaction (for medium particles), and diffusion (for sub-micron particles). The cotton fibers' natural irregularity creates a tortuous path that enhances particle capture without relying solely on dense packing, allowing for better airflow than synthetic media with similar efficiency ratings.

Key Features

These filters typically achieve MERV 6-8 ratings, effectively capturing 60-90% of particles 3-10 microns in size. Their primary advantage lies in dust-holding capacity—often 2-3 times greater than standard pleated filters of comparable size. The cotton media's natural fiber structure creates a gradient density that allows progressive loading without rapid pressure drop increase. Select models feature fire-retardant treatments meeting UL 900 Class 1 standards, while others incorporate antimicrobial coatings for healthcare applications. Unlike disposable synthetic filters, premium cotton-coated versions are often washable (up to 5-7 cycles) using mild detergents, though washing may slightly reduce filtration efficiency over time. Frame options include standard 1"-2" depths for HVAC slots or custom 4"-6" depths for industrial applications.

Application Areas

Primary applications include pre-filtration in commercial HVAC systems, particularly in settings generating organic particulate like schools, offices, and retail spaces. Manufacturing facilities handling wood, paper, or textile products benefit from their high lint capacity. They serve as cost-effective first-stage filters in multi-stage cleanroom systems, protecting higher-efficiency HEPA filters downstream. In specialized applications, heavier-grade cotton filters are used in spray booth exhaust systems to capture overspray particles. The food processing industry often specifies them for areas requiring moderate filtration without synthetic media that might shed fibers. Recent adaptations include use in agricultural ventilation systems where their natural fiber composition is preferred over synthetic alternatives in sensitive livestock environments.

Maintenance and Precautions

Routine maintenance involves monitoring the pressure drop across the filter; most manufacturers recommend replacement when resistance exceeds 0.5-0.8" w.g. For washable models, use lukewarm water (<40°C) with pH-neutral cleaners—avoid bleach or strong solvents that degrade cotton fibers. Always air-dry completely before reinstallation to prevent mold growth. Key precautions include avoiding use in environments with oil aerosols or chemical vapors that can coat fibers and render them ineffective. In humid climates, specify media with antifungal treatments. For industrial applications with heavy particulate loads, consider installing a pre-filter to extend service life. Never operate systems without filters installed, as accumulated debris on coils or blowers can reduce system efficiency by 15-20%.

B2B Procurement Guide

When sourcing cotton-coated panel filters, verify three critical specifications: actual (not nominal) dimensions to ensure proper fit, MERV rating appropriate for your particulate challenge (MERV 6 for pollen/lint; MERV 8 for finer dust), and frame material compatibility with your environment (aluminum for corrosive atmospheres). Leading manufacturers include Camfil, Flanders, and American Air Filter. Bulk purchasing (minimum 50-100 units) typically yields 15-30% cost savings. For OEMs, custom die-cutting services are available for non-standard sizes. Evaluate total cost of ownership—while cotton filters may have higher upfront costs than synthetic disposables, their extended service life often results in lower annual expenditure. Request certified test reports for filtration efficiency and fire safety ratings specific to your industry requirements.
